Add more info to people :)
This commit is contained in:
parent
57d7fd4fcd
commit
ed28cf03ca
12
index.js
12
index.js
|
@ -182,7 +182,17 @@ client.on('messageCreate', async (message) => {
|
||||||
// Generate a users table, key is users username, value is their display name
|
// Generate a users table, key is users username, value is their display name
|
||||||
var users = {};
|
var users = {};
|
||||||
message.guild.members.cache.forEach((member) => {
|
message.guild.members.cache.forEach((member) => {
|
||||||
users[member.user.username] = member.displayName;
|
users[member.user.username] = {
|
||||||
|
"displayName": member.displayName,
|
||||||
|
"id": member.id,
|
||||||
|
"roles": member.roles.cache.map((role) => {
|
||||||
|
return {
|
||||||
|
"name": role.name,
|
||||||
|
"color": role.hexColor,
|
||||||
|
"permissions": role.permissions.toArray()
|
||||||
|
};
|
||||||
|
})
|
||||||
|
};
|
||||||
});
|
});
|
||||||
var userListPrompt = {
|
var userListPrompt = {
|
||||||
"role": "system",
|
"role": "system",
|
||||||
|
|
Loading…
Reference in a new issue